Course Content

• Introduction to Creative Robotics & Apparel Design
• Programmable Fabric & Wearable Sensors
• Microcontroller Programming for Fashion Tech (Arduino/Raspberry Pi)
• 3D Modeling & Printing for Robotic Garments
• Creative Coding & Interactive Textiles
• Robotics and Apparel: Sustainable and Ethical Considerations
• Advanced Robotics for Apparel: Actuators and Mechanisms
• Prototyping and Iteration in Creative Robotics Apparel
• Interactive Installations and Robotic Fashion Shows
• Portfolio Development and Industry Connections (Creative Robotics Apparel)
